Are you intrigued by the captivating world of web development and eager to embark on a path as a front-end web developer? Look no further! In this blog, we’ll guide you through the essential steps to kickstart your journey as a front-end web developer. From understanding the basics of web technologies to building your first web page, we’ve got you covered. Let’s dive in and discover the simple steps to becoming a front-end web developer.
Step 1: Grasp the Fundamentals
Start by familiarizing yourself with the core web technologies:
- HTML:
Learn the building blocks of web pages, the structure, and elements that make up the content. - CSS:
Dive into styling and layout techniques to make your web pages visually appealing. - JavaScript:
Explore the fundamentals of programming and interactivity on the web.
Step 2: Master Responsive Design
In today’s mobile-centric world, responsive design is crucial. Focus on:
- Media Queries:
Understand how to adapt your web pages to different screen sizes and devices. - Flexbox and CSS Grid:
Learn powerful layout techniques for creating flexible and responsive designs. - Mobile-First Approach:
Start designing and developing with mobile devices in mind, then scale up to larger screens.
Step 3: Dive into Frameworks and Libraries
Expand your skills by working with popular front-end frameworks and libraries:
- Bootstrap:
Utilize this widely-used CSS framework to streamline your design process and create responsive layouts. - jQuery:
Explore this JavaScript library for simplifying tasks like DOM manipulation and event handling. - React or Vue.js:
Venture into component-based frameworks to build interactive and dynamic web applications.
Step 4: Get Hands-on with Projects
Apply your knowledge by working on real-world projects:
- Build a Portfolio Website:
Showcase your skills and projects to potential employers or clients. - Create a Responsive Landing Page:
Practice responsive design principles and optimize for various devices. - Develop an Interactive Web Application:
Implement functionality, interactivity, and data manipulation using JavaScript and frameworks.
Step 5: Continuously Learn and Stay Updated
Web development is a rapidly evolving field. Stay ahead by:
- Following Industry Blogs and Resources:
Keep up with the latest trends, techniques, and best practices. - Joining Online Communities:
Engage with other developers, seek advice, and collaborate on projects. - Experimenting and Exploring:
Try out new tools, frameworks, and technologies to expand your skillset.
Conclusion:
Congratulations! You have taken the first steps towards becoming a front-end web developer. By mastering the fundamentals, diving into responsive design, exploring frameworks, working on projects, and staying up-to-date, you are well on your way to success. Remember, practice makes perfect, so keep coding, learning, and embracing new challenges. The world of front-end web development is waiting for you to unleash your creativity and create stunning digital experiences. Good luck on your journey!